K-ea is the first Korean bubble tea cafe in Rotterdam

There are already several suppliers of Bubble tea in Rotterdam, But K-EA on the Pannekoekstraat is the first Korean Bubble Tea Cafe in Rotterdam.

K-ea stands for Korean Tea. The founders would like to create a place-to-be for the fans of Korean lifestyle. So it not only serves bubble teas, but also a wide variety of fruit teas, colourful sodas, snacks and merchandise. K-ea offers a chill and relaxing atmosphere, perfect for a hang-out or to study.

The founders are are bubble tea lovers and regular customers of other bubble tea business. But basically all of them only offer bubble ta to go. K-ea want to offer a relaxing atmosphere where visitors can easily work on school or catch up with friends.

They will also be selling merchandise, think of self produced sweaters, t-shirts, caps, vegan candles, funko pop, books, stickers, Korean skincare, CDs and such. Furthermore, K-ea is also going to organize courses. Think of flower making, drawing fashion sketches and learning matcha ceremony. K-ea is a hotspot for Korean lifestyle where enthousiasts can gather.

The Pannekoekstraat is already known for a lot of international cuisine like Surinamese at Quincy of Italian at Spaghetteria.  There is even a festival, celebrating the unique area.
